The Medtronic Custom ARIA program, scheduled for March 13, 2025, features a distinguished panel of course directors and faculty, each contributing significant expertise in gastroenterology and advanced endoscopy.<br /><br />Dr. Phabhleen Chahal from the University of Texas Health, San Antonio, is a leading figure in pancreatobiliary endoscopy research with over 150 publications. Recognized as ASGE’s 2025 Master Endoscopist, she has mentored numerous national leaders in GI.<br /><br />Dr. Mustafa Arain of Advent Health, Orlando, specializes in pancreatico-biliary diseases and is the Medical Director of the Pancreas Center. His clinical interests focus on advanced endoscopic procedures.<br /><br />Dr. Vinay Chandrasekhara heads the advanced endoscopy and pancreas groups at Mayo Clinic, Rochester, and is Editor-in-Chief for a leading journal in the field.<br /><br />Dr. Amaninder Dhaliwal serves as Director of Advanced Endoscopy at McLeod Regional Medical Center and holds a key academic position at the University of South Carolina. He specializes in transplant hepatology and advanced endoscopy.<br /><br />Dr. Harshit S. Khara is an influential Interventional Gastroenterologist at Geisinger Medical Center with a focus on research and quality in interventional endoscopy.<br /><br />Dr. Grace E. Kim, soon to join the University of Chicago's Center for Endoscopic Research and Therapeutics, prioritizes mentorship and medical education, while focusing on endoscopic treatment of pancreaticobiliary diseases.<br /><br />Dr. Gursimran S. Kochhar at Allegheny Health Network pioneers in managing IBD complications through endoscopy, with extensive publications and leadership roles.<br /><br />Dr. Jeffrey Lee at MD Anderson Cancer Center focuses on biliary and pancreatic diseases from an advanced endoscopic standpoint, having trained at Harvard.<br /><br />Dr. Amit Rastogi, a specialist in therapeutic endoscopy at the University of Kansas Health System, is active in clinical research centered on endoscopic imaging and innovations.<br /><br />Dr. Judy Trieu from Washington University in St. Louis holds key editorial and committee positions, focusing on pancreaticobiliary disease and advocating for endoscopy education and innovation.
